What was the frame rate used in talespin?

Greetings! I'm curious sir, what was the frame rate used in talespin? Did you use the 24 frames per second or was it the minimum 15 frames per second or somewhere between?

Jymn Magon :

Animation on film is 24 fps. Disney TV animation was usually animated on 2's or 3's, I think (2 or 3 frames of film per drawing).
